  • Rebuilding a House Divided: A Memoir by the Architect of Germany's Reunification
  • Written by author Thomas Thornton, Hans Dietrich Genscher
  • Published by Bantam USA, 1998/01/01
  • Americans may not recognize his name, but the actions of Hans-Dietrich Genscher, Germany's foreign minister from 1974-1989, have had an enormous impact on the world we live in today. In this sweeping memoir, Genscher illuminates such seminal events as the
